El Fasher vs Ekimcan Climate & Distance Between

Russia flag
  • The distance between El Fasher, Sudan and Ekimcan, Russia is approximately 9,933 km or 6,172 mi.
  • To reach El Fasher in this distance one would set out from Ekimcan bearing 292.1°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ach El Fasher bearing 214.9° or SW .
  • El Fasher has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Ekimcan has a boreal subarctic climate with dry winters (Dwc).
  • El Fasher is in or near the tropical thorn woodland biome whereas Ekimcan is in or near the boreal moist forest biome.
  • The average temperature is 32.1 °C (57.8°F) warmer.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 37.4 °C (67.3°F) less in El Fasher.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to hypercont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 434.4 mm (17.1 in) less which is equivalent to 434.4 l/m² (10.66 US gal/ft²) or 4,344,000 l/ha (464,402 US gal/ac) less. About 1/3 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 35.5° higher in El Fasher than in Ekimcan.
